自己做手机app

制作一款自己的手机应用,对于很多人来说可能是一个不可思议的任务。但是,如果你有一定的编程经验和想法,做一个自己的应用其实并不是那么难。本文将向您介绍一些原则和方法,帮助您实现从零开始制作手机应用。

一、为什么制作手机应用很重要

智能手机已经成为生活中必不可少的一部分,大家运用手机进行沟通、日程安排、网上购物、支付、游戏、拍照、音乐等。因此,制作一个能够让其他用户使用并且让自己获得成功,赚取一部分的盈利和满足自己的兴趣爱好,这对于很多人来说是一个很好的机会。

二、寻找想法

想法是制作应用的重要基础。开发之前应该考虑以下几个方面:

1. 你的兴趣所在

选择你自己感兴趣的领域可能会更容易,更加有积极性,更具凝聚力。

2. 市场势头

应该研究一下市场,看看其他应用在同类别的情况下有哪些优势或弱点。如果你在这个市场具备一定优势,那么你的应用将更好推广和营销。

3. 功能

应用的功能应该方便用户,那么,如何能够让用户更容易地去使用呢?应该在想法成型之后,头脑风暴,对功能进行分析,看看什么样的操作方式对于用户更加友好。

三、选择平台和编程语言

在你计划开发应用之前,你需要选择正确的平台和编程语言。你可以选择开发适用于iOS, Android或者其他操作系统的手机应用,也可以考虑一些跨平台开发的框架。编程语言方面,一般我们需要了解两种编程语言:IOS使用Objective-C或者Swift,Android使用Java进行开发。

四、基础知识

设备兼容性:不同手机品牌、型号以及软件版本的设备,对程序兼容性存在一定的影响。因此,应对不同设备的适用与适应进行考虑。

代码优化:在代码书写过程中,考虑代码的执行效率以及内存占用,使得程序执行更加流畅。

软件开发工具:如Xcode、Android Studio等工具可以帮助你更好地开发应用。

五、实现方法

先制作原型:在正式开发之前,可以制作一个原型来描述程序的整体实现。

代码编写:这是开发应用的核心部分,你需要按照计划完成每一个阶段的代码编写。

标注和注释:在代码书写时,应该进行标注和注释。这将有助于其他程序开发人员更好地阅读你的代码。

测试:在应用开发中,Tester是更加细心和耐心的人员。这是应用开发过程中一个非常重要的环节。应该及时记录bug和解决bug。

六、发布应用

发布应是正式通向用户的一步。你可以将应用发布到应用商店或者其他平台上,人们就可以通过下载使用你的应用了。在发布之前要注意以下几点:

1、代表你应用的标志和名称

2、适应不同的平台和软件版本

3、简介说明和应用图片

4、分析数据并改进应用

七、总结

开发手机应用可能会花费很多时间和精力,但是这是一段充满挑战的旅程。我们必须有强烈的兴趣和灵活、创新的思考方式才能有机会制作出一个受欢迎的应用。